Hairstyle For Thin Fine Hair Over 50: The Classic Pixie with Side Bangs

This timeless Hairstyle For Thin Fine Hair Over 50 is a winner for its ability to create an illusion of fullness. The classic pixie, when cut with shorter layers at the back and sides, naturally lifts the hair. Adding a side-swept bang softens the face and draws attention away from any thinning areas. Hairstyle For Thin Fine Hair Over 50: The Blunt Bob with Internal Layers

While blunt bobs can sometimes make fine hair look too sleek, adding internal layers to this Hairstyle For Thin Fine Hair Over 50 creates subtle volume and movement without compromising the crisp blunt line. The layers are hidden beneath the surface, providing lift and preventing the hair from lying completely flat. This approach makes it a sophisticated solution for Womens Short Hairstyles For Fine Hair. The blunt ends can also give the illusion of thicker hair by creating a denser perimeter.
